What Causes This Problem
- Electrical malfunctions can spark unexpected fires.
- Overheated appliances may cause significant fire damage.
- Cooking incidents often lead to severe home fires.
- Improperly extinguished candles can ignite flames.
- Flammable materials stored near heat sources pose dangers.

Service Cost In Watertown
Estimates for structural fire damage repair in Watertown typically range from $2,000 to $30,000 depending on the extent of the damage.

How Long Does Structural Fire Damage Repair Take?
The timeline for repair varies based on damage extent, but we prioritize efficient completion without compromising quality.
Can Insurance Cover Fire Damage Repairs?
Most insurance policies cover fire damage repairs, but we recommend reviewing your specific policy to understand your coverage options.
What Should I Do Immediately After a Fire?
Contact professionals for assessment and immediate damage control, as acting quickly can prevent further issues.
How Can I Prevent Fire Damage In My Home?
Regularly check smoke detectors, maintain appliances, and keep flammable materials away from heat sources to minimize risks.
